Why This Region Matters

Sebastopol is the heart of the cool, fog-influenced western Russian River Valley, an artsy, apple-country town that has become a magnet for serious Pinot Noir and Chardonnay producers. The nearby Sebastopol Hills and Green Valley sub-AVA are among the coolest, foggiest sites in Sonoma, producing taut, elegant, age-worthy wines from boutique, terroir-focused wineries.

Climate & Terroir

Sebastopol's western position pulls it deep into the marine fog and wind off the Pacific, making it one of the coolest growing areas in Sonoma. The famous Goldridge sandy loam soils drain well and suit Pinot Noir and Chardonnay, yielding bright, structured, cool-climate wines.

Visiting Sebastopol

Downtown Sebastopol is a walkable, bohemian hub of tasting rooms, restaurants, and the Barlow market district.
